/*
 * RESOLVER_RETRY_CEILING
 *
 * Careful here. The Northgale staging cluster has flaky DNS:
 * lookups against the internal Pinecone registry intermittently
 * time out, then succeed on retry. We saw cascading failures when
 * this ceiling was set too low, because the Harborlane client gave
 * up before the resolver cache warmed. Do not lower this below 4
 * without checking with the infra rotation first. The regression
 * was isolated in a bisect; the known-good build is recorded under
 * the token on the next line.
 */

session token of kagup-hahaf = htk3_2b8

Management Meeting Minutes — Warranty Costs

Attendees: dept heads plus Priya from Finance. Main topic: warranty spend on the Torvex line is running 2.3x plan, mostly fan-assembly failures from the Calden plant batch. Ops will quarantine remaining stock; Service is drafting a proactive replacement program. Finance to re-forecast accruals by next Tuesday. Decisions on customer comms were deferred pending the confidential note below.

internal memo for tagef-hadup: Gross margin on Ulaath came in at 15 percent against a plan of 5 percent. Only 7 of the 120 pilot accounts renewed Ulaath, so a churn review is set for October 15.

CI note: the payroll export for Tindermill HR switched from fixed-width to pipe-delimited in the Q3 cut, and the Brambleline pipeline's golden-file tests did not get the memo. If you see checksum mismatches on the payday-export stage, regenerate the fixtures with the new delimiter flag before blaming the runner. Do not revert the formatter; Finance already consumes the new shape. The fix landed in the nightly, and the passing run is traceable below.

build token for kajog-baguf: htk14_e43bf70f92bbf6

MEMO — Retirement of the Cindra Range

For the incoming director: we are retiring the Cindra product line at Marbeck Tools. Sales have declined for nine consecutive quarters and tooling is end-of-life. Support continues through year-end; spares stocked for eighteen months. Pell Orsted manages customer migration to the Dunmore range. Staffing impact is minimal. The retirement also clears the way for something we have kept close.

management briefing: Only 33 of the 205 pilot accounts renewed Kasath, so a churn review is set for October 17. Weniusek Logistics is in early talks to buy Holethax Freight for about $345.6 million.